HOW TO FOLD THE TREADMILL FOR STORAGE
When the treadmill is not in use, it can be folded for compact storage. Caution: You must be able to safely lift 25 pounds (11 kg) in order to raise, lower, or move the treadmill.
1.Hold the treadmill with your hands in the locations shown below. Caution: To decrease the possibili- ty of injury, bend your legs and keep your back straight. As you raise the treadmill, make sure to lift with your legs rather than your back.
Raise the treadmill to the vertical position.
